There has been some fan backlash following the announcement that AEW has partnered with Susan G Komen.

Noting that October is Breast Cancer Awareness month, ShopAEW took to Twitter with photos of pink shirt designs, revealing that proceeds from these items will be donated to the Susan G Komen organization:

https://twitter.com/ShopAEW/status/1450483952435728393

There has been controversy surrounding the organization in recent years. Susan G Komen benefits from corporate partnerships, and the organization has previously been accused of backing deceptive promotions that benefit the companies over the charity.

WWE first partnered with Susan G Komen in 2012 and would heavily promote the organization on TV, in addition to selling special pink merchandise.

A number of fans have criticised AEW for announcing their partnership, citing CM Punk’s 2015 tweet claiming the organization was a scam, which read:

“If you’re going to give money to a company that claims to raise money for finding a cure for cancer, please do some research. Komen is a scam”
